平移过渡效果

## 平移过渡效果:让页面切换更加流畅与生动 在网页设计中,平移过渡效果是一种常用的视觉动画技术,用于使页面之间的切换更加自然、流畅且富有吸引力。这种效果通过改变页面元素的位置来引导用户的注意力,同时提供视觉上的反馈,从而增强用户体验。 ### 一、什么是平移过渡效果? 平移过渡效果指的是在页面切换时,将当前页面的元素平滑地移动到屏幕的另一端,并在到达目标位置后保持静止。这种效果可以通过CSS3的动画和过渡属性来实现,无需使用复杂的JavaScript代码。 ### 二、平移过渡效果的特点 1. **视觉吸引力**:平移过渡效果能够使页面切换更加生动有趣,吸引用户的注意力。 2. **自然流畅**:通过CSS3的动画技术,可以实现平滑且自然的过渡效果,使用户感受到流畅的视觉体验。 3. **易于实现**:相比传统的JavaScript动画,使用CSS3的平移过渡效果更加简单易行,降低了开发的难度和成本。 4. **性能优化**:由于CSS3动画是由浏览器直接渲染的,因此相比JavaScript动画,它可以提供更好的性能表现。 ### 三、如何实现平移过渡效果? 要实现平移过渡效果,首先需要为要移动的元素添加CSS3的`transition`属性,用于定义动画的持续时间和效果类型。然后,通过修改元素的`transform`属性来实现位置的移动。 以下是一个简单的示例代码: ```html 平移过渡效果示例
``` 在这个示例中,我们创建了一个红色的方块,并为其添加了平移过渡效果。当用户点击按钮时,方块会向右移动300像素,并在1秒内完成平移过程。通过使用`transition`属性,我们定义了动画的持续时间和效果类型为`ease-in-out`,使动画更加平滑自然。 ### 四、平移过渡效果的应用场景 平移过渡效果广泛应用于网页设计中,如导航栏、侧边栏、轮播图等场景。它可以提高页面的交互性和用户体验,使用户感受到更加流畅、生动的视觉体验。 总之,平移过渡效果是一种强大的网页设计工具,能够使页面切换更加自然流畅且富有吸引力。通过掌握其实现方法和应用场景,设计师可以轻松打造出令人印象深刻的网页界面。